Understanding Corrugated Board Production Line Equipment: A Comprehensive Guide for Professionals


---
The corrugated board production line equipment plays a pivotal role in the manufacturing of packaging materials, specifically corrugated boxes, which are widely utilized across various industries. Understanding the components and functionalities of this equipment is essential for professionals in the manufacturing and packaging sectors.
At its core, a corrugated board production line consists of several key machines that work in tandem to convert raw materials into finished corrugated boards. The process typically begins with the feeding of paper rolls into the line. These rolls are then unrolled and fed into a series of processing units. One of the primary machines in this setup is the corrugator, which uses heat and pressure to create the characteristic fluted structure of the board. The fluting is essential for providing strength and rigidity, making it suitable for packaging.
After the corrugating process, the board undergoes a series of cutting and trimming operations. The cutting machine is responsible for sizing the board to meet specific dimensions, which is crucial for compatibility with various packaging needs. In addition, a printing module may be integrated into the production line, allowing for the application of graphics or branding directly onto the corrugated surfaces. This feature enhances the aesthetic appeal and marketing potential of the final product.
Another important aspect of the corrugated board production line equipment is the quality control systems integrated throughout the process. These systems monitor various parameters such as thickness, strength, and moisture content, ensuring that the final product meets industry standards and customer specifications. By maintaining strict quality control, manufacturers can reduce waste and improve operational efficiency.
Furthermore, advancements in technology have led to the development of automated and digital solutions within corrugated board production lines. Automation can significantly streamline the production process, minimizing human error and increasing throughput. Digital controls allow for real-time adjustments, enhancing the flexibility of the manufacturing process to accommodate varying production demands.
